Refreshed Lakers shoot down Hawks

Kobe Bryant

LOS ANGELES, (Reuters) – Refreshed and back  in synch after the All Star break, the Los Angeles Lakers flexed  their muscles with a 104-80 thrashing of the Atlanta Hawks yesterday.

Kobe Bryant followed up an MVP performance in Sunday’s All  Star game with 20 points, while Pau Gasol added 14 points and 10  rebounds as the defending NBA champions ended a three-game  losing skid in style.
